Construction set to begin for Fresno State Student Union

McCarthy Building Companies, contractor for the upcoming Lynda and Stewart Resnick Student Union, will begin mobilizing on the project site on Monday, Nov. 25, according to a university news release.

In addition, during the winter break, the company will install underground utility connections that pass through parking lot P31 to ensure proper drainage of the project site, associate vice president of Facilities Management Tinnah Medina said in the release.

Students are advised to be aware of construction activities around the existing Amphitheater site and large-truck traffic along Keats and Maple Avenues. Access to loading docks serving the Education Building, Lab School and Music and Speech Arts buildings will remain open and accessible.

An official groundbreaking ceremony is set to be held during spring 2020. If students have any questions in regards to the construction, contact Facilities Management Customer Service Center at 559-278-2373.
